Ah, the good old days. Two members of Auburn’s electrifying 2004 offense, running back Ronnie Brown and quarterback Jason Campbell, attended the Tigers’ 2016 National Signing Day festivities, according to the school. Check out the photos below:

In 2004, the Tigers featured a backfield of Brown and Cadillac Williams to go along with Campbell under center. The trio went 13-0 that season, but missed the chance to play for a national championship because they were third in the BCS rankings heading into the title game.
